近年来,随着网络技术的快速发展,VPN作为一种强大的网络防护工具,逐渐成为现代用户保护隐私、连接外部网络的重要手段,很多用户对如何正确地编写和运行VPN脚本感到困惑,特别是在面对复杂的网络环境和潜在的安全威胁时,为了帮助用户更好地理解和掌握VPN脚本的编写过程,本文将从基础到深入,详细讲解如何编写一个简单有效的VPN脚本。
了解VPN的基本概念和目标
VPN(Virtual Private Network,VPN)是一种通过加密和多端访问技术,将外部网络与内部网络连接起来的网络环境,它的目标是保护用户的数据 privacy,防止未经授权的访问,同时也能更好地连接到远程服务器或端点。
在使用VPN时,用户需要完成以下基本步骤:登录服务器、下载和安装VPN软件、配置配置文件、初始化和运行VPN,以及处理数据加密和解密等。
选择合适的VPN服务
选择一个合适的VPN服务是确保VPN运行的关键一步,以下是几种常见的VPN服务推荐:
- Vidscript:提供免费的VPN服务,适合需要简单使用和测试的用户。
- Netnok:提供免费的VPN服务,适合需要稳定性和安全性要求的用户。
- OpenVPN:提供免费的VPN服务,适合需要多端访问和长时间使用的用户。
- Log4j:提供免费的单端访问VPN服务,适合需要快速访问远程服务器的用户。
登录和安装VPN软件
-
登录VPN服务器:
- 在你的电脑上找到并安装VPN软件,例如Log4j、Vidscript、Netnok等。
- 登录到VPN服务器的登录页面,按照提示输入登录信息。
-
下载配置文件:
- 确保VPN服务器的配置文件(如
config或server_config)是正确的。 - 在VPN软件中,选择需要配置的服务器,并下载相应的配置文件。
- 确保VPN服务器的配置文件(如
-
安装配置工具:
- 如果VPN软件需要额外的配置,例如设置IP地址、端口、加密方式等,可以使用配置工具(如
configutils、configconfig)来完成。
- 如果VPN软件需要额外的配置,例如设置IP地址、端口、加密方式等,可以使用配置工具(如
配置配置文件
配置配置文件是确保VPN运行的关键步骤,以下是一些常见的配置文件类型及其作用:
-
服务器配置文件(Server Config):
- 这个文件用于设置服务器的基本信息,如IP地址、端口、端口地址等。
- 配置文件的格式为
config或server_config,具体取决于VPN软件的格式。
-
用户配置文件(User Config):
- 这个文件用于设置用户的基本信息,如用户名、密码等。
- 配置文件的格式为
config或user_config,具体取决于VPN软件的格式。
-
连接信息配置文件(Connection Info Config):
这个文件用于设置连接的详细信息,如端口地址、端口类型、端口IP地址等。
-
加密配置文件(Encrypt Config):
- 这个文件用于设置加密方式,例如SSL、SSLv2、SSLv3等。
- 配置文件的格式为
config或enc_config,具体取决于VPN软件的格式。
初始化和运行VPN
-
登录到VPN服务器:
在你的电脑上找到VPN软件,然后选择“登录”选项,按照提示输入登录信息。
-
运行VPN:
点击“开始连接”按钮,VPN软件会自动开始连接到目标服务器。
-
设置初始连接方式:
如果需要设置初始连接方式(如端口地址、端口类型等),可以在“设置”选项中进行调整。
-
检查连接状态:
使用VPN软件的“检查连接”功能,确认VPN连接是否正常。
加密设置
-
开启加密:
- 在VPN软件中,选择“加密”选项,设置加密方式(如SSL、SSLv2、SSLv3等)。
- 配置完成后,确保加密设置正确无误。
-
解密设置:
- 在VPN软件中,选择“解密”选项,设置解密方式(如DEFLATE、ZIP等)。
- 配置完成后,确保解密设置正确无误。
安全注意事项
-
避免恶意软件:
避免在运行VPN软件时输入恶意软件的URL或信息,以防感染。
-
防止网络攻击:
避免在运行VPN软件时输入攻击性的URL或信息,以防恶意软件的攻击。
-
保护用户数据:
避免在运行VPN软件时输入未经授权的用户信息,以防数据泄露。
-
定期更新软件:
避免在运行VPN软件时输入过时或错误的信息,以防软件更新或安全漏洞。
如何解决常见的问题
-
连接不上:
- 如果无法连接到目标服务器,可能是VPN服务器被拦截或服务器被恶意访问。
- 在这种情况下,可以尝试更换VPN服务,或者在服务器上安装杀毒软件,以检测和清除恶意软件。
-
数据丢失:
- 如果VPN连接失败,可能导致用户的数据丢失。
- 在这种情况下,可以使用VPN软件的解密功能,以恢复用户的数据。
-
网络延迟:
- 如果VPN连接延迟过长,可能导致用户体验不佳。
- 在这种情况下,可以使用VPN软件的缓存功能,以优化网络使用。
-
权限问题:
- 如果用户在运行VPN软件时输入了未经授权的用户信息,可能会导致安全问题。
- 在这种情况下,可以尝试更换VPN服务,或者在服务器上安装杀毒软件,以检测和清除权限问题。
VPN是现代用户保护隐私、连接远程服务器的重要工具,通过正确的配置和使用,可以确保VPN运行的安全性和可靠性。
- 选择合适的VPN服务:根据用户的需求和网络环境选择合适的VPN服务。
- 登录和安装:确保VPN服务器和配置文件是正确的。
- 配置配置文件:确保配置文件是正确的,以保证VPN的正常运行。
- 初始化和运行:按顺序登录和运行VPN,确保连接正常。
通过以上步骤,用户可以有效地使用VPN进行安全和高效的数据连接,用户和管理员也需要共同维护VPN的安全性,确保数据不被泄露。
编写和使用VPN脚本是一项需要耐心和细致的工作,但只要正确理解和应用,可以为用户提供安全、可靠的数据连接体验。

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速









